    I did a very bad experience with the PCF expander board that was attached to the LCD: the trim pot that should adjust the contrast of the display has the cursor connected to ground and one side connected to 5VDC. I did turn it just to be sure of the contrast setting and I got a short circuit of the 5Vdc to ground when turned fully clockwise. The result is that my ICD2 programmer smoked and it is no longer working. I have attached the photo of the PCF expander to warn about this item: there is a very very gross design error on it.
